The Collective Unveils Versatile Collaborative Surface
The Collective has launched an innovative product named Collective Cast, a sophisticated writing surface crafted from glass. This new offering aims to harmonise with the company's existing acoustic solutions, providing an elegant and functional addition to any space. The surface is offered in 21 distinct colors, each back-painted to ensure a polished look that complements various interior designs.
Lucy Abraham, the visionary founder and chief innovation officer of The Collective, emphasized the integral role of holistic design in contemporary spaces. She noted a prevalent trend where acoustic treatments and writable surfaces were often specified together but rarely conceived as a unified system. This observation spurred the creation of Collective Cast, which seeks to merge acoustics, color, and collaborative functionalities into a cohesive design language, enhancing the overall visual appeal and utility of an environment.
Collective Cast is highly adaptable, featuring options for timber or powder-coated aluminum frames, as well as matte or glossy glass finishes. It can also be configured with magnetic capabilities, catering to diverse user needs. This product is particularly well-suited for meeting rooms, collaborative workspaces, and educational settings, supporting dynamic interaction and learning. Available in eight standard dimensions, it also offers custom sizing up to two by two meters, providing ample flexibility for bespoke installations.
